Radio went Quiet

Cruising to work this AM, listening to the radio, I popped in a cd. No sound came out. Popped out the CD to return to radio, still no sound except faint sounds of the broadcast at max volume.

I can hear the radio over all 6 speakers with volume at 100%, but only slightly. All functions work in both radio and CD. This is the original radio/CD setup.

The Question: Is there an amp exterior to the radio, or is it time to go radio shopping?

Oddly, it all seems to be associated with the CD I was trying to play. I don't know why, but when it's in the player, the whole problem occurs, problem remains when it's ejected, but when I put in a different cd, the problem stops. Everything works as long as I keep the Japanese CD away.

The CD in question is a Japanese import, but that shouldn't make a difference....go figure!
